摘要
目的:采用HPLC法测定盐酸安非拉酮血药浓度,旨在为盐酸安非拉酮在体内的血药浓度分析和法医学中毒检测提供方法。方法:色谱柱采用YWG- C18Φ4.6×150m m 10μ,流动相为甲醇- 0.01m ol/L,醋酸铵(35:65,用氨水调pH7.5),茶碱为内标,检测波长为254nm ,血浆样品应用SPE固相小柱萃取。结果:安非拉酮线性范围为(5~500)μg/L(r= 0.9994),最低检测浓度5μg/L,平均方法回收率为97.03% 。日内、日间RSD均小于5% 。结论:此方法稳定、可靠。
Objective: A HPLC method has been developed to determine the concentration of amfepramone hydrochloride in plasma. The study devoted to analysis of amfepramone hydrochloride in plasma and toxication in forensic practice. Methods: They were separated and determined on SPE column and Φ4.6×150mm 10μYWG C 18 column respectively, using methanol 0.1mol/L ammonium acetate (35∶65) as the mobile phase, theophylline(theocin) as internal standard, UV 254nm detector. Results: The ranges of catibration curves were 5~500μg/L( r =0.9994) and lowest detectable concentration of amfepramone hydrochloride was 5μg/L, while the average recovery of the methods was 97.03%. The RSD for inter day and intraday assays were all less than 5%. Conclusion: The method is stable and reliable. The way was suitable for the analysis of amfepramone hydrochloride in plasma and determination of this toxication in forensic practice.
